Journal Policy

  1. Accepted papers are published free of charge.
  2. Authors and coauthors must sign a declaration that the manuscript has not been submitted or under consideration elsewhere.
  3. The editorial board will evaluate all papers before sending them for revision.
  4. All papers will be subjected to Plagiarism. If the percent of plagiarism exceeds 20%, the papers will be rejected.
  5. The Editorial board might send the papers back to the authors before the revision to make necessary corrections.
  6. All papers will be subjected to double-blind peer revision.
  7. Authors are obliged to follow citation rules and publication ethics according to the journal policy. The editorial board has the right to reject any paper and announce that the authors did not follow scientific ethics.
  8. According to the journal policy, the editorial board has the right to ask the authors to rewrite the paper or any part of it.
  9. The editorial board will inform authors if their papers are rejected without explaining the reasons for rejection.
  10. Rejected papers will not be accepted for a second submission.
  11. Submitted paper will not be returned to authors if accepted or rejected.
  12. Authors can check the status of their papers online.
  13. Authors can inquire about the papers online, .the editorial board should answer no phone calls.
  14. The editorial board should choose publication priorities.
  15. Authors are responsible for the opinions presented in the papers.
  16. Authors should write a note if the papers are a part of an MSc or Ph.D. thesis.
  17. Appendices will not be published.
  18. The editorial board has the right to ask the authors to make any edits on their papers after acceptance.
  19. The editorial board has the right to reject any paper if the authors did not make any revisions or do not follow publication ethics.
  20. The journal regrets not considering any paper that does not follow its policy or does not follow scientific ethics rules.
